On 7/8/1978, two bodies were recovered at sea by local "Bomberos"
engine parts. The female was described as having a plastic bag over.
her head and the cause of death was identified as "asphyxia by.
submersion." The remains were buried in the Cemetery of Puerto
Barrios. On 4/10/1979, the bodies were exhumed and positive
identification of the bodies as FRAMPToN and FARMER were made via
dental records..
On 12/1/2016, SiLAs Boston was arrested for two counts of homicide
(Title 18 Usc 11l1). On January 10th it is expected that a trial date
will be set in this matter..
